随着互联网的普及,网络安全问题越来越受到人们的关注。为了保护用户的隐私和数据安全,越来越多的网站开始采用HTTPS协议来进行数据传输。但是,HTTPS到底安全在哪里?今天我们来探究一下。
首先,我们需要了解HTTPS和HTTP的区别。HTTP是超文本传输协议,是一种用于传输数据的协议,不具备数据加密和身份验证的功能。而HTTPS则是在HTTP上加入了SSL/TLS协议,可以对传输的数据进行加密和身份验证,从而更加安全可靠。
其次,HTTPS采用了公钥加密和私钥解密的方式进行数据传输。在传输数据之前,服务器会将自己的公钥发给客户端,客户端通过公钥加密信息后再发送给服务器。只有服务器拥有私钥才能解密这些信息,保证了数据传输的安全性。
另外,HTTPS还采用了数字证书来验证网站的身份。数字证书是由第三方机构颁发的,用于证明网站的身份和可信度。客户端在访问网站时会验证数字证书的合法性,从而避免了身份伪造和欺诈行为。
最后,HTTPS还能够防止中间人攻击(Man-in-the-middle Attack)。中间人攻击是一种黑客攻击技术,攻击者会在客户端和服务器之间插入自己的设备,窃取传输的数据或者篡改数据内容。HTTPS采用了SSL/TLS协议,可以对数据进行加密和身份验证,从而有效地防止了中间人攻击。
综上所述,HTTPS比HTTP更加安全可靠,主要是因为它采用了SSL/TLS协议进行数据加密和身份验证,使用数字证书来验证网站身份,以及防止中间人攻击。因此,我们在访问网站时应该尽可能选择HTTPS协议,保护我们的隐私和数据安全。